Best Practices:
- Designate a License Administrator – This person adds/removes developers in the Client Center.
- Use Named User Licensing – Each developer gets their own key tied to their DevExpress account.
- Deactivate Old Machines – Before disposing of a build server or developer PC, always deactivate the license via License Manager.
- CI/CD Build Servers – For build agents (Azure DevOps, Jenkins), use a Build Server License (often free with 5+ developer licenses). It does not require interactive activation.

Common Licensing Pitfalls (And How to Fix Them)
1. “My build just failed on the CI server!”
Cause: The build agent doesn’t have a DevExpress license.
